FITZGERALD EDWARD (Trans). Rubaiyat of Omar Khayyam. Sesquicentennial Edition limited to 1000. Orig. etching no. 169, signed by the artist, Niroot Puttapipat. Mounted col. plates. Folio. Fine gilt decorated pictorial vellum backed brds. with vellum tips, t.e.g. Orig. solander box. Folio Society, 2009.

[RELIGION & THEOLOGY] Taylor, Jer., & Cave, William. Antiquitates Christianae: or, The History of the Life and Death of the Holy Jesus; as also the Lives, Acts and Martyrdoms of his Apostles, ninth edition, by Leake for Meredith, London, 1703 & 1702, full leather, engraved frontispiece and half-title page, title page printed in red and black, further illustrations, four-page Catalogue of Mr Richard Royston's Copies... now belonging to the Children of Mr Luke Meredith, deceased, folio. Condition Report : Hinges split and covers loose (held only by cords); corners worn; frontispiece torn with small loss; half-title page repaired lower left, not affecting image. [SPORTING] Baillie-Grohman, Wm A. & F., editors. The Master of Game by Edward, Second Duke of York, The Oldest English Book on Hunting, limited edition 19/600, Ballantyne, Hanson & Co., London, 1904, full reversed leather gilt, fifty-two photogravure plate illustrations and monotint reproductions (including frontispiece, as called for), folio. Condition Report : Upper cover loose; spine ends and corners worn; foxed. A folio of Greek costume design,by Athina Thasouli (Greek, 1884 - 1975), with a Greek and French written introduction, containing depicting 65 different traditional and folk costumes from various regions and islands of and around Greece, including Attica, Rumelia, Thessaly, Euboea, Macedonia, and Thrace, collated from 'esquisses prises dans des musées et des collections privées' and 'vieilles families qui ont conservé [les costumes] dans leurs demeures ancestrales et come des reliques sacrées le costume local de leurs aïeux' (sketches taken from museums, private collections, festivals and ancestral homes in Greece), each copyrighted and signedCondition ReportSome marks and minor tears to the pages.
